What Does a Motorcycle Insurance Agent in Chamblee Cost?

Motorcycle insurance costs in Georgia vary by factors like your age driving record and bike type. Average annual premiums for a standard policy range from 300 to 800 dollars. Riders with a clean record and older bikes often pay less. This is general information not insurance advice.

What are the minimum insurance requirements for motorcycles in Georgia?
Georgia law requires motorcycle owners to carry liability insurance with at least 25 thousand dollars per person for bodily injury and 50 thousand dollars per accident. Property damage liability of 25 thousand dollars is also required. An agent in Chamblee can help you meet these minimums.
Do I need a special license to ride a motorcycle in Chamblee Georgia?
Yes you need a Class M license or a motorcycle permit to ride legally in Georgia. You must pass a written test and a road skills test. A motorcycle insurance agent can verify your license status when writing a policy.
Can I get motorcycle insurance with a permit in Georgia?
Yes many insurance companies in Georgia will insure riders with a valid motorcycle permit. The agent will check that you follow permit restrictions like no night riding and no passengers. Coverage options may be limited until you get a full license.
